Utilizing Online Databases and Search Engines
To effectively utilize online databases and search engines for finding information about IGA2005 ABOA SL LS 100AK, it's essential to employ specific techniques that maximize your chances of success. When using online databases, start by identifying the manufacturer or the specific industry associated with the code. Many manufacturers maintain online databases of their products, complete with detailed specifications, datasheets, and other relevant information. Navigate to the manufacturer's website and look for a support or documentation section where you can enter the code and retrieve the corresponding information. When using search engines, be strategic with your search queries. Begin by entering the full code IGA2005 ABOA SL LS 100AK, and then refine your search by adding relevant keywords. For example, if you know that the code relates to an electronic component, include terms like "electronic component," "datasheet," or "specifications" in your search query. Additionally, use advanced search operators to narrow down your results. For instance, you can use the "site:" operator to limit your search to a specific website (e.g., site:manufacturerwebsite.com) or the "filetype:" operator to search for specific file types (e.g., filetype:pdf for PDF datasheets). Furthermore, explore industry-specific search engines and databases. There are numerous online resources tailored to specific industries, such as electronics, automotive, and aerospace, that may contain information about the code.
